And I come before you tonight to 22 see if we can amend an ordinance or how we would go about 23 doing that for the tiny house subdivision. In our area, as 24 you all know, we were unzoned properties. So we did not get 25 the mailers that people in zoned properties receive. 26 I would like to change that ordinance and see that it is 27 equally fair to zoned and unzoned residences so we would not 28 be in the situation we are now had we received those mailers. 29 Because we would have fought this in the appropriate time and 30 we would have stopped it before it got to this point. 31 So if you would change that ordinance, it would be fair to 32 all communities for new development of any kind to be brought 33 before the people so their voices are heard and not silenced, 34 as ours were. 35 TOMMY DUNN: Thank you. 36 DONNA MATHEWS: That’s all I’ve got. 37 TOMMY DUNN: Yes, ma’am.
